Why are your breasts leaking during pregnancy Your breasts are leaking during pregnancy because prolactin, the hormone responsible for milk. When does milk start leaking during pregnancy While your body begins to make milk late in the first trimester, your breasts don't start developing the ability to secrete it until the second.
